“We’re sorry to every family we’ve let down…. We are making significant investments to ensure this never happens again… These steps we’re taking won’t end the struggles of families today, but we will not rest until it is done. I will not rest. I want everyone to trust us to do what is right, and I know that must be earned back.” When I first read about this public apology issued by Robert Ford, CEO Abbott Laboratories, I thought how unusual it was for a business leader to take full responsibility for a customer issue, albeit a very serious customer issue, and to publicly apologize. At some point, every company makes a mistake that requires an apology. More often than not, companies fail to apologize effectively, if at all, which can severely damage their reputations and their relationships with their customers. Apologies are difficult in life in general, for most, and perhaps are even more challenging in business. When considering when and how to apologize, many business leaders can become gripped by indecision. That’s understandable. A company mistake is often caused by a single division or employee, and a bad situation is frequently made worse by events beyond its control. It can feel unjust for a CEO or an entire organization to have to take responsibility.But more often than not, it’s just the right thing to do. Most apologies are low cost—and many create substantial value. They can help defuse a tense situation. When a company apologizes, it accepts full or partial blame for causing harm. The way an apology is delivered can matter just as much as the content of the apology. Informal language and personal communication can help. Recall Zuckerberg’s use of the phrase “We really messed this one up” in his apology when Facebook launched new features that created privacy concerns. The best apologies show candor. They leave no room for equivocation or misinterpretation, and they make absolutely clear that the organization acknowledges both the harm that was caused and its own responsibility. Consider the candid apology Razer’s CEO gave after severe delays for preorders of the company’s Blade laptop in 2014. “We’ve been doing a terrible job anticipating and meeting demand for our products…We suck at this. I suck at this. I apologize to all of you who have had to wait for ages each time we launch a new product.” But… In assessing whether or not to apologize, business leaders must also focus on the extent to which they are willing—and able—to change the company’s behavior. If they can’t or don’t want to do things differently in the future, the case for making an apology is weak, because it will sound hollow and unconvincing. Apologizing is a human behavior that acknowledges and resolves an issue. In business, it’s more than learned behavior; it’s an essential part of a growth strategy. I challenge you to try it the next time you let your customers, employees or other stakeholders down. Until next issue, I wish you the best, and as always, God bless our troops and our front liners.

months, even as employment contracted and firms continue to face supply challenges, according to a business survey released. The Institute for Supply Management said its manufacturing index rose to 56.1% from 55.4% in April, beating expectations and staying above the 50% threshold indicating expansion for the 24th consecutive month. Prices showed signs of easing, but employment entered contraction territory, falling 1.3 points to 49.6%, the report said. “The U.S. manufacturing sector remains in a demand-driven, supply chain-constrained environment,” ISM manufacturing survey chair Timothy Fiore said. “Sentiment remained strongly optimistic regarding demand.”However, he said, 10% of firms surveyed said they continue to have difficulty getting material from Asian suppliers. “Overseas partners’ disruptions are beginning to impact U.S. manufacturing, creating a nearterm headwind for factory output growth,” he said. 55 • Nov / Dec Continued page 8

Announcements & Releases training to individuals impacted by COVID-19 at no cost. Training will be aligned to employers needs and curated primarily from Idaho institutions. The WDC has been working on two initiatives that can be leveraged to stand up this skills training program relatively quickly. The first is Idaho LAUNCH – a marketing campaign that was designed to encourage Idahoans, with a focus on those under 40, to take advantage of existing training opportunities that lead to indemand jobs in their region of the state. Idaholaunch.com has been built and the WDC was just beginning to test the messaging before kicking off a social media campaign as the COVID-19 pandemic unfolded. The second initiative is the creation of a new policy under the Workforce Development Training Fund. In January, the WDC discussed the need to fill a gap for individuals who want to pursue additional education and training; but either the training program does not qualify for federal financial aid, or the individual does not qualify for support under the traditional workforce system programs. The Policy Committee had already started working on a framework to provide financial assistance to these individuals and has now prioritized bringing the recommendation to the WDC for approval in July. In addition, WDC staff have been working across 10 agencies to identify a list of high-quality industry- recognized credentials that employers are seeking through their job postings to direct the assistance to developing the specific skills that Idaho’s A2Z Manufacturing Rocky Mountain •

10 • May/ June 2022

employers are requesting.

These two initiatives will be enhanced by employer data regarding the specific skills they need individuals to develop as the recovery progresses. A survey of Idaho employers will be conducted with an emphasis on regional needs and those skills will be mapped to training opportunities – first targeting existing programs at Idaho’s institutions and then curating opportunities where there are gaps. Comparable state programs have been launched in Maine and Connecticut. A nearly identical program is being launched in Utah on June 1. Robots Pick Up More Work at Busy Factories Robots are turning up on more factory floors and assembly lines as companies struggle to hire enough workers to fill rising orders. Orders for workplace robots in the U.S. increased by a record 40% during the first quarter compared with the same period in 2021, according to the Association for Advancing Automation, the robotics industry’s trade group. Robot orders, worth $1.6 billion, climbed 22% in 2021, following years of stagnant or declining order volumes, the group said.

Rising wages and worker shortages, compounded by increases in Covid19-related absenteeism, are changing some manufacturers’ attitudes about robotics, executives said. “Before, you could throw people at a problem instead of finding a more elegant solution,” said Joe Montano, chief executive Continued next page

Announcements & Releases officer of Delphon Industries LLC, a maker of packaging for semiconductors, medical devices and aerospace components.

Delphon, based in Hayward, Calif., lost 40% of its production days during January when the coronavirus spread through its workforce. The disruption accelerated the company’s purchase of three additional robots earlier this year, Mr. Montano said. A worker at Athena Manufacturing prepares a piece of equipment to be smoothed out by a robotic grinder. Manufacturers in the U.S., where workers typically have been abundant and wages stable, have been slower to embrace robotics than those in some other industrialized countries. The number of robots deployed in the U.S. per 10,000 workers has traditionally trailed countries such as South Korea, Japan and Germany, according to the International Federation of Robotics. The use of industrial robots in North America for years had been concentrated in the automotive industry, where robots took on repetitive tasks such as welding on assembly lines. While auto

1/24/22 9:51 PM

makers and manufacturers of auto components accounted for 71% of robot orders in 2016, their share declined to 42% in 2021, the automation association said. Meanwhile, robots made inroads into other sectors including food production, consumer products and pharmaceuticals. Executives said improved capabilities are allowing robots to be programmed for more-complex tasks requiring a mixture of strength and nimbleness. At Athena Manufacturing LP, a fabricating and machining company for metal equipment used in the semiconductor, energy and aerospace industries, Chief Financial Officer John Newman said customers have been ramping up orders, but Athena has struggled to find enough workers to staff a second weekday shift and a weekend shift. The Austin, Texas, company purchased seven robots in the past 18 months, including one that grinds down the welds on steel frames for holding semiconductor equipment. Mr. Newman said Athena has spent more than $800,000 on robots, including about $225,000 for the grinding robot alone. The investments aimed to increase Athena’s capacity to handle orders, he said, more than lowering costs.By Bob TitaFollow, WSJ A2Z Manufacturing Rocky Mountain •

C o l o r a d o ’s U L A launches Boeing-built Starliner capsule for NASA A United Launch Alliance rocket successfully launched a Boeing astronaut spaceship on the spacecraft’s second attempt at a test flight docking with the International Space Station.

Movement, measurement and monitoring all around the world. The Absolute Arm was designed from the ground up with usability in mind. The goal is to deliver consistent, reliable and accurate results, whatever the experience level of the user.

The Centennial-based rocket company’s Atlas V launch vehicle blasted off from Cape Canaveral Space Force Base in Florida in the early evening carrying the uncrewed Boeing Starliner capsule up the east coast of the U.S. and to the edge of orbit. Last month’s flight came more than two years after a different test-flight version of a Starliner capsule failed to reach the ISS due to software glitches that mistimed its engine firings in orbit. Boeing ultimately brought in a different Starliner capsule and rescheduled the flight to this spring. The flight test is key for NASA and Boeing.The space agency hired Boeing in 2014 to develop the capsule and fly U.S. astronauts to the ISS. The program also contracted SpaceX to use a human-rated version of its Dragon capsule for ISS crew missions. Elon Musk’s space company has flown four crews to the station for NASA — plus the first commercial flight to the station by civilian astronauts — while Starliner has been going through its test flights. Boeing has contracted eight Atlas V rockets to launch Starliners on ISS

Recycling Metals, Conserving Resources, Since 1961 Reshoring Initiative® Data Report: Essential Product Industries Drive Job Announcements to Record High In 2021 the private and federal push for domestic supply of essential goods propelled reshoring and foreign direct investment (FDI) job announcements to a record 261,000, bringing the total jobs announced since 2010 to over 1.3 million. For the second year in a row, reshoring exceeded FDI by 100%, in contrast to 2014 thru 2019 when FDI exceeded reshoring. Additionally, the number of companies reporting reshoring and FDI set a new record of over 1,800 companies. The Data Report discusses the trend and how reshoring will continue to be key to U.S. manufacturing and economic recovery. Jobs Announced, Reshoring + FDI, Cumulative 2010-2021

More Takeaways from the Report The year over year increase is due almost exclusively to companies filling supplying chain gaps of essential products including: electric batteries, semiconductors, PPE, pharmaceuticals, rare earths and renewable energy. The Computer and Electronics industry has seen the largest jump in % of jobs, due to semiconductor/chip investment. Reshoring from Asia is about 10X that from Western Europe. Texas led the other states in jobs announced, followed by Tennessee. Preliminary data indicates a continuing surge of reshoring and FDI in 2022. Reshoring was the key to U.S. manufacturing and economic recovery in 2021. The Biden administration actions to fix key supply chains contributed substantially to the 2021 and forecast 2022 results but are short term fixes.

Maxar Technologies’ Satellite Images Help Clear Fog Of War In Ukraine The gutting image of a bombed-out theater in the besieged city of Mariupol, Ukraine, tells a story. So too does the image from a few days earlier that shows the words “children” spelled out in large letters on the theater grounds in the hope that people sheltered there


.

would not be targeted. The pictures, taken by a Colorado company’s satellite nearly 380 miles away in orbit, told of devastation from the bombing of the civilian building at the height of Russia’s invasion of Ukraine in early March. The theater bombing was just one moment in an invasion that has led news cycles for more than three months, making Maxar Technologies a regular name in the news or as a logo watermark frequently appearing in news story images. Maxar has taken pictures of Earth from space and sold them for more than 20 years, but there’s never been a point at which its images have played such a sustained role in shaping so many people’s understanding. The U.S. commercial satellite industry — Maxar and smaller competitors, such as Planet — has made public, in nearly real time, detailed information about troop locations, battle damage, potential mass graves and other features that a generation ago likely would’ve been known only to military and intelligence officials. The company has been cited by name in 54,000 news report s about Ukraine since Jan. 1, Maxar officials said, usually with accompanying satellite images.

Maxar’s involvement in the biggest global news event of the year started as far back as November, when its imagery revealed troop movements in western Russia and in Belarus. U.S. diplomats spoke with unusual transparency about intelligence that portended the Russian army tanks rolling into Ukraine. When Russian troops withdrew from suburbs surrounding the Ukrainian capital, a complex analysis by The New York Times used satellite imagery and geolocation data from Maxar to match video footage from the ground. The newspaper reported, in detail, locations of civilian bodies that could be seen in the streets from space, confirming the killings happened while Russian soldiers still controlled the area and suggesting they had a role in the atrocities. Such detailed public use of commercial satellite imagery to bear witness like this has been unprecedented, both in its sophistication and its scope. Colorado Electric Vehicle Maker Partners To Offer Autonomous Passenger Vans A Colorado manufacturer of electric shuttles and trucks is partnering with another company to sell selfdriving shuttle vans capable of ferrying passengers around corporate campuses.Lightning eMotors, based in Loveland, has teamed with Crozet, Virginia-based Perrone Robotics to offer autonomous, electric shuttles for use on defined routes where traffic is controlled. Perrone Robotics has been developing its system of sensors and software for years and has several shuttles being used in pilot programs by clients. Commercial deployment of vehicles is expected at some campuses this year, and well over 80% of customers in discussion for autonomous shuttles request they also be electric. Lightning eMotors initially expects to sell the vehicles for use in environments with dedicated routes, such as colleges or large corporate campuses, or in scenarios in which autonomous A2Z Manufacturing Rocky Mountain •

26 • June / July 2022

technology serves as high-end visual and safety features for human drivers of commercial vehicles. Lightning eMotors makes electric cargo and delivery vans, shuttles and utility vehicles. It retrofits vehicles built on automakers’ standard chassis to have electric drivetrains and other features instead of gas-burning combustion engines. The company has orders for thousands of fleet vehicles from companies. Lightning eMotors’ scale and experience converting shuttles to electric made it a natural partner for Perrone Robotics’ autonomous vehicle systems. Perrone Robotics adds laser and radar sensors, video cameras and computer systems to a vehicle, making it possible for the vehicle to drive itself and avoid obstacles on a defined route. The companies have made their first sale of electric autonomous shuttles to PIDC, a public-private economic development corporation in Philadelphia, for the 1,200-acre Philadelphia Navy Yard campus it manages. Perrone Systems will sell many of its vehicles recommending a person be present in the vehicle for such circumstances. The company grew from employing a few dozen to a staff of more than 220 people now. It’s hiring steadily and is currently producing electric vehicles for clients at a rate of about 2,500 annually.That rate is climbing as Lightning eMotors expands its production capacity in Loveland, said Nick Bettis, the company’s director of marketing and sales. Ball Corporation and Novelis Increase Recycled Content of the Ball Aluminum Cup to 90% Ball Corporation, a leading global provider of infinitely recyclable a l u m i n u m b e v e r a g e packaging, a n d a lu mi num recycler and supplier Novelis, announced that the Ball Aluminum Cup™ is now composed of 90% recycled content. This evolution builds on the Ball Aluminum Cup's infinite recyclability by lowering its carbon footprint, therefore further positioning the product as a sustainable solution for packaging waste challenges across the sports and entertainment, food service, retail and beverage industries. Ball designed the lightweight aluminum cups to bring beverage packaging circularity to sports and entertainment venues in response to growing consumer A2Z Manufacturing Rocky Mountain •

32 May / June 2022

preference for more sustainable products. Producing the cup with 90% recycled content significantly reduces its carbon footprint, as doing so with recycled aluminum uses 95% less energy than doing so with primary aluminum. Ball also recently received Cradle to Cradle Certified® Bronze for the aluminum cup, underscoring the company's commitment to making products that are safe, circular and responsibly made. The aluminum cup, manufactured in Rome, Georgia, and made with 90% recycled content is available now and currently in use by Ball customers. In fact, the aluminum cups are helping to drive sustainability at sports and entertainment venues across the country, including at Ball Arena in Denver, SoFi Stadium in Los Angeles, Hard Rock Stadium in Miami, State Farm Arena in Atlanta, Lucas Oil Stadium in Indianapolis, and Climate Pledge Arena in Seattle. At Ball Arena, in particular, aluminum beverage packaging has helped to eliminate more than 350,000 single-use plastic cups and bottles, and the arena is on pace to eliminate more than 1 million single-use plastic cups and bottles in 2022. Infinitely recyclable and economically valuable, aluminum is the most sustainable beverage packaging material, and, like aluminum cans, aluminum cups can be easily recycled. In fact, 75 percent of the aluminum ever produced is still in use today and aluminum cans, cups and bottles can be recycled and back on a store shelf in as little as 60 days. In addition to its sustainability and recycling strengths, the aluminum cup is lightweight, sturdy, cool to the touch and provides an elevated drinking experience.
